Registering for an auction in South Africa is straightforward if you’re prepared. Every auction house, including Dynamic Auctioneers, must comply with the Financial Intelligence Centre Act (FICA), which means all bidders must be verified before they can raise a paddle or place an online bid.
Start with the basics.
You’ll need:
A certified copy of your ID or company registration documents
Proof of address not older than three months
Tax number or business VAT registration (for entities)
A refundable registration deposit, usually set out by the auctioneer.
Once you’ve submitted these, the auctioneer issues you a bidder number or card. This acts as your authorization to participate. The terms and conditions of sale are provided upfront — read them carefully. They explain whether the auction is with reserve, without reserve, or subject to confirmation, as well as deposit requirements, payment timelines, and buyer’s premiums.
On-Site Auctions: Registration happens on-site before bidding begins. Arrive early with your documents in hand. On the fall of the hammer, the highest bidder will be required to pay his/her deposit.
Online Auctions: You’ll complete a digital registration process through the auctioneer’s website. Verification and a refundable deposit is mandatory before your account is activated to bid.
Each auction’s conditions of sale are binding once the hammer falls, so only register when you’re financially ready. Most auction sales are not subject to bond approval, meaning if you win, you must pay the deposit immediately and settle the balance within the specified timeframe set out by the auctioneer.
If you’re new to auctions, attend one or two events just to observe the flow. This builds confidence and helps you understand bidding increments, auctioneer signals, and pacing.
